Founded in 1892, the American Psychological Association (APA) is the largest psychology organization in the United States, with the mission to benefit society and improve lives through the advancement of psychological science. The APA publishes over 250,000 journal articles via APA PsycArticles®, indexes and abstracts more than 5.7 million records through APA PsycInfo®, and publishes 4,600 books supporting researcher and student success.
